(Photos: Getty Images) The Lakers win again! They can’t whoop Kobe at home on his worst night! The L.A. Lakers defeat the Utah Jazz by 7 points in the final score (111-104). Kobe Bryant scored 26 points, 7 assists and 6 rebounds to lead the series (3-2). Kobe responded on the win last night and he said:
“I just had to pick my spots,” he said. “I knew I wasn’t 100 percent healthy, so I wanted to get us off to a good start, give us an emotional boost. Then in the third quarter, there were moments where I had to pick it up, and I was able to do that. And in the fourth quarter, Lamar [Odom] and Pau [Gasol] took it from there.”
